Special Education Teacher
The Davenport Community School District is an EEO/AA employer. Duties include attending all required trainings, using data to drive instruction, collaborating with general education teachers, implementing services outlined in each individual's IEP, establishing clear objectives for lessons, identifying students' needs, communicating with parents, planning and scheduling lessons, resolving student behavioral and academic problems, engaging in collaborative work, participating in co-teaching, supporting instruction through an Individual Education Plan, providing research-based instruction, developing instructional materials, instructing students in citizenship and basic subject matter, developing lesson plans, planning activities for a balanced program of instruction, preparing for classes, developing individualized educational plans, fostering cooperative social behavior, developing in students an awareness of their worth, utilizing technology in the delivery of instruction, utilizing research-based teaching strategies, evaluating students' academic and social growth, maintaining accurate student records, establishing rules and procedures for appropriate classroom behavior, modeling and maintaining standards of responsible student behavior, implementing individualized behavior management strategies, demonstrating ability in interpreting behavior assessments, attending professional in-service activities, communicating and cooperating with parents, colleagues, supervisors, and students, planning and coordinating the work of educational assistants, supervising students in out of classroom activities, participating in faculty committees, supervising students and/or educational assistants, possessing strong inter-personal skills, ensuring each child reaches his/her full potential, and being willing to support and implement Davenport's multi-tiered system of supports (MTSS) for both behavior and academics.
Physical requirements include sitting, standing, speaking, hearing, seeing, walking, lifting, moving, or pushing items of 50 lbs, supervising students in all types of weather, meeting multiple demands, implementing Crisis Prevention Intervention strategies, and working in a fast-paced atmosphere. Work environment includes noise level from quiet to loud, work indoors and/or outdoors, work in non-air-conditioned rooms, and a substance-free environment. Special qualification desired includes a B.A. or B.S. degree in Education, cross-cultural experience, special education teaching experience, willingness to accept supervisory duties, understanding of confidentiality, experience with Project Lead the Way (PLTW) or willingness to be trained, and strong interpersonal skills.
